Psychogenic erectile dysfunction is the most private problem a man can have. It is also one of the most treatable — because its cause is psychological, not anatomical. The body is capable. The nervous system has been conditioned by performance anxiety, a specific experience, relationship dynamics, or subconscious beliefs about sexuality and adequacy, to produce a fear response that prevents function.

The shame around this problem is significant. Most men deal with it alone for years before seeking help. It affects relationships, self-image, and mental health — and it is almost always addressable.

Peer-reviewed evidence supporting MTP-aligned interventions for Psychogenic Erectile Dysfunction.

"A 2003 study in the British Journal of Urology International found hypnotherapy improved sexual function in men with non-organic impotence at a rate of 80% — outperforming testosterone treatment (60%) and trazodone (67%), compared to a placebo improvement rate of 39%."

British Journal of Urology International, 2003

"An average of just 5 sessions was sufficient to control symptoms, and at one year follow-up, 87% of patients no longer suffered from erectile dysfunction."

Clinical outcome data cited in PsychologicalED.com research compilation

"A study in the International Journal of Clinical and Experimental Hypnosis found hypnotherapy was significantly more effective than placebo in improving sexual function, erectile function, sexual desire, and overall sexual satisfaction."

International Journal of Clinical and Experimental Hypnosis
